Motor Engineer - Major UK Insurer

Job description

Join A Large, Growing Insurance Group As A Motor Engineer

About the role:

Join an Engineering Team dealing with all aspects of both Insured and third party inspections. We use Audatex technology to receive and audit estimates prior to authorising repairs to our approved repairer network as well as Customer Nominated Repairers. We also inspect and settle total loss claims. Identify and report any potential fraud or indemnity concerns due to insured risk/peril, roadworthiness, or mechanical failures. Offer support to motor claims and underwriting in resolving technical queries, identification of potential fraud referrals and any identified undeclared vehicle modifications.

The team are based over four sites: Manchester, Chesterfield, Haywards Heath, and Whitstable and are part of the wider GSS team which includes supply chain and support. We provide training toward accredited qualifications working together with Thatcham and the IAEA to progress your career.

Responsibilities:

  • Day to day processing of Audatex and task based work
  • Collaboration with other engineering, totals loss and claims teams.
  • Achieve individual and team wide performance objectives in line with targets & objectives, KPI's and SLA's
  • Maintain individual knowledge in specialist areas of vehicle technology and construction in line with the group wide requirement of continuous personal development.
  • Liaise with external suppliers & internal departments to resolve customer complaints
  • Identify and report any fraud or indemnity risk.
  • Work in line with the company's vision and values and Customer Charter

Our ideal candidate:

  • Excellent understanding of motor vehicle body construction and mechanical, electrical and safety systems
  • Ability to self-manage workloads on a day to day basis working in line with targets and objectives and SLA's
  • Good spoken and written communication skills.
  • Positive and self-confident approach when dealing with customers, colleagues, and suppliers.
  • Good working knowledge of Audatex estimating system.
  • ATA VDA, AQP or working towards accreditation. IAEA full membership an advantage.
